Human Resources Intern

Position Purpose:
The Home Depot’s Summer Internship program offers college students an opportunity to develop leadership skills and gain hands on experience in a corporate environment. During an 11 – week period from May 15 – July 28, 2023, interns will be assigned to a functional team such as Supply Chain, Marketing, e-commerce, Technology, Finance, Operations, Merchandising, Outside Sales & Services, Human Resources, etc. Interns will learn more about our retail business and our corporate offices while having the opportunity to work on a pre-assigned project that impacts the function they are supporting. Additionally, interns participate in networking and development activities that set them up for success as they build their careers.  

Description of the major/subject area 

As part of the 11-week summer internship program, interns will have the opportunity to work on value-add business projects, have assigned managers, teams and mentors, learn from the executive leadership team during mentoring sessions, present to leadership on their project, and network with other Home Depot interns and associates through various social and business networking events. HR interns can work on projects that help us develop an engaged workforce, support talent attraction and recruiting objectives, and update systems and processes.
